Given numbers are 13/72,22/45,30/93,10/440

Formula to find LCM of Fractions is

LCM = LCM of Numerators/GCF of Denominators

As per the formula LCM of Fractions let’s split into two parts and find the LCM of Numerators and GCF of Denominators

In the given fractions LCM of Numerators means LCM of 13,22,30,10

Least Common Multiple of Numerators i.e. LCM of 13,22,30,10 is 4290.

GCF of Denominators means GCF of 72,45,93,440 as per the given fractions.

GCF of 72,45,93,440 is 1 as it is the largest common factor for these numbers.
